Authorities are actively searching for a suspect wanted in connection with a vehicle theft that occurred in the Rio Grande Valley region of Texas. The incident began on Sunday morning at approximately 7:30 a.m. when officers responded to a report of a stolen Chevrolet Colorado truck in the city of Pharr. Upon arrival, law enforcement initiated a pursuit of the stolen vehicle. The chase involved multiple agencies, including assistance from the Texas Department of Public Safety, as officers tracked the stolen truck through the area. The pursuit concluded when the driver managed to stop the vehicle within the city limits of Mercedes. At that point, the suspect abandoned the truck and fled on foot. Despite an immediate and thorough search of the surrounding area by responding officers, the suspect was not located and remains at large. The stolen Chevrolet Colorado was subsequently recovered by law enforcement. According to the City of Pharr spokesperson, Michael Martinez, no injuries were reported during the chase or the subsequent search operation. The investigation into the theft and the identity of the suspect is ongoing.
